Quick update on the Mapwren tile cache before Thursday's sync: we're now keeping warm tiles in a two-tier LRU, with the hot tier pinned to zoom levels 12–16 since that's where Glimmerport traffic actually lives. Eviction got way less aggressive after Priya's fix, and hit rate is hovering around 91%. Still tweaking TTLs for coastal tiles. The constants we're currently shipping are listed below.

tuning table, kawep-tawif:
CAPS = {
    "olidor": 80,
    "belion": 7,
    "quenys": 225,
    "druox": 839,
    "fraath": 482,
}

### Runbook: QueuePilot log compaction stalls

If customers report ballooning disk usage on a QueuePilot broker, compaction has probably wedged on a hot partition. Don't restart the broker first — drain the partition, then kick the compactor. Ninety percent of tickets resolve with the standard reset. Before you run anything, confirm the broker is using the current compaction settings, listed here.

settings of fahag-haduf:
[ulaox]
port = 8443
region = south-2
host = ulaox.lumiccorp.internal
timeout_ms = 500
retries = 8

Runbook: Fablet test-data factory. Fablet seeds synthetic records only; it must never point at production stores. Verify the sandbox flag before any run. Generated personas are drawn from a static invented corpus — no live data ingestion. Audit log of every seeding run is retained 30 days. If the factory writes outside the scratch schema, halt and escalate to the Quillbrook platform team. Review the active configuration:

service settings:
ralael:
  pin: 7453
  tenant: zorath
  seal: seal_087806e4
  metrics_host: metrics.ralael.paliqworks.example
  standby_team: fraath
  escalation: praok-istiel
  nonce: 10e083

### SquatTrap Onboarding: Emergency Access

Welcome to SquatTrap, our typo-squatting package scanner. Most days you'll never touch the admin vault, but if the feed poisons itself you'll need to reseed the allowlist manually. The reseed tool prompts once at startup, and it wants the recovery passphrase shown below.

vault phrase of yaguf-hahaf = druath-holix